Output 3fddbcc2ac95c7e9db3a05651f91c535f098f7e3108299855378193cd89e6436:1

value
22383997
script pubkey
OP_0 OP_PUSHBYTES_20 ba40c28853af1e16888124027e028fab5f79e7ac
address
bc1qhfqv9zzn4u0pdzypysp8uq504d0hneavdctc8q
transaction
3fddbcc2ac95c7e9db3a05651f91c535f098f7e3108299855378193cd89e6436
confirmations
213292
spent
true